A fairly wild rumor out of Samsung’s dwelling of Korea as we speak claims the corporate is considering utilizing MediaTek Dimensity chips for the Galaxy S25 household which is because of launch subsequent 12 months in January.
Not simply MediaTek chips, thoughts, however MediaTek Dimensity chips (presumably the Dimensity 9400) alongside the Snapdragon 8 Gen 4 and Samsung’s personal Exynos 2500. So if this pans out (and that is an enormous if), then the subsequent flagship household from the Korean model may have three completely different SoCs in varied markets.

This, nonetheless, is way from a given, contemplating how even as we speak’s rumor is simply saying the corporate may do that, not that it has already determined. The reasoning behind such a transfer has to do with Qualcomm’s oft-rumored worth hike for the Snapdragon 8 Gen 4 coupled with the not-so-great yields on the Exynos 2500.
The Snapdragon 8 Gen 3 is rumored to price round $190-200, whereas the 8 Gen 4 could be as a lot as $260 per unit. The Exynos 2500 yield is at present at about 40%, however 60% is required with a view to begin mass manufacturing. Nonetheless, Samsung plans to enhance this by August.
If the Exynos yields keep low and contemplating how costly Qualcomm’s subsequent high-end chip will likely be, it very effectively might serve Samsung so as to add in MediaTek to the combination – or at the very least attempt to use such a menace as a negotiating tactic with Qualcomm.
